Patrice Evra
Earning the highest (and nearly perfect) player rating on the field, the Manchester United left back not only locked down opponents on defense but pushed forward to provide offense for a team whose usual attackers didn't produce as they usually do. When the team needed him, he was there, killing it at every opportunity.
Mesut Ozil
Quite simply, the young German put on an absolute masterclass. in a 6-0 victory that temporarily put his team, Werder Bremen, on top of the league table, Ozil scored one goal and set up 4 others, working up and down the field, forcing defenders to hack him down in order to stop him. But this weekend, there was no stopping the man that might be the next big European star.
Aaron Lennon
Don't tell him size matters. One of the shortest but fastest players in England's top flight looked like one of the biggest this weekend, and maybe became the best winger. Lennon drove his marker mad up the flank for the entire 90 minutes while providing four assists and a goal in the 9-1 shocker that earned him a perfect 10 player rating.
